Rare Regency Mahogany Collectors / Folio Cabinet
About the Item
A finely crafted piece with a rectangular top with leather inset and ratcheting book stand over a brushing slide over a pair of paneled doors enclosing sliding tray shelves. The back is finished like front with false doors. Sides have brass ring handles. Raised on reeded toupie feet. Cup casters.
